Marto
If I'm honest this season is shaping up to be a bit poor, even Knights like. We have lost a number of recognised players for various reasons and have picked up a number of Aussie rookies.  Sadly doesn't bode well in my eyes.
I kind of agree. But looking at it in a glass half full perspective. We released a bunch of Aussie Rookies at the end of last season. (Muratovic, Lokalingoy and McGing)
Our new rookies have the potential to be better than these guys. (Pennington, Prso and Bozinovski).
What we haven't done is replaced Davilla or Taylor yet. Pennington potentially replaces Devlin.
But it does look like other teams have strengthened. Victory for example.

Marto
If I'm honest this season is shaping up to be a bit poor, even Knights like. We have lost a number of recognised players for various reasons and have picked up a number of Aussie rookies.  Sadly doesn't bode well in my eyes.
I can't agree to be honest, I think Uffie has a superb record with signings and has overachieved both years considering our personnel available and the circumstances surrounding the team. I trust in his decision-making on signings, little bit less on tactics as he can be a bit stubborn but can't say we've ever been a truly bad team in his time in charge, merely an unlucky one at times. 

People speak about other teams strengthening and yes they have, but I still see Brisbane and Mariners being in a similar situation to us squad wise, and we have a far better coaching team than they do. Western United are still nomads, have an average squad and a poor coach, Jets still have a fairly ordinary team despite all the signings, and Adelaide have had some departures as well. 

Now I'm not saying we're gonna smash it or something, but I'm expecting us to be competitive most weeks and in about the 8th-10th range. Highly doubt we will be involved in spoon contention or ever as poor as the Kalezic year.
